Wider weather episode

A slow-moving cold front plodded southeastward into western Kentucky during the evening hours of June 25th. Thunderstorms developed along this boundary across the Lower Ohio Valley, grew upscale and became a cold-pool driven line with embedded supercells. These storms dropped southeast across Central Kentucky through a high instability environment before encountering a more stable air mass east of the Pottsville Escarpment. This led to a gradual weakening of the line of storms once they moved into the Eastern Kentucky Coalfields but not before producing dozens of wind damage reports.
